City of Brandon 2022 Canada Day Hours Of Operation


June 30, 2022

Brandon, MB – Please be advised of the following hours of operation for Canada Day, July 1st, 2022, at the City of Brandon: 

  • Brandon City Hall (410 - 9th Street), A.R. McDiarmid Civic Complex (638 Princess Avenue), and Civic Services Complex (900 Richmond Avenue East) are all closed on Friday, July 1st, 2022, to observe Canada Day. 

  • The Eastview Landfill is open 8:00 a.m. to 4:45 p.m. The Household Hazardous Waste Depot, Material Recovery Facility, and ECO Centre are Closed July 1st.  
    City of Brandon Refuse and Recycling collection on Friday, July 1st will occur as per its normal schedule.  

  • Brandon Transit will be running from 9:00 a.m. to 7:00 p.m. The Transit Information Centre will be closed Friday.  

  • For any after-hours public works emergencies, call the City of Brandon Public Works After-Hours Line at 204-729-2285.  

 

Regular hours of operation return on Monday, July 4th, 2022. 

Finally, a reminder from Brandon Fire & Emergency Services, that pursuant to City of Brandon Fireworks By-law #7200, no person shall purchase fireworks, fire, set off, or otherwise ignite any fireworks in or above the City except under a permit issued by the Fire Chief. Additionally, if any fireworks are purchased at a retailer within the City of Brandon, the retailer must provide a waiver form for the purchaser to sign stating that the fireworks will not be set off within the City of Brandon. Individuals found to be in contravention of the Fireworks By-Law may face a fine of anywhere between $200 and $1,000.
